Splet01. nov. 2024 · You can claim House Rent Allowance (HRA) tax benefit under Section 10 (13A), only if you are in receipt of HRA from your employer and you are actually paying rent for the residential accommodation which is not owned by you. The law does not put any restrictions on you paying such rent to your relatives and claiming this tax benefit. Splet14. jul. 2024 · Novated leasing allows you to pay for your car (and, in the case of a Fully Maintained Novated Lease, your operating costs) with your pre-tax income. A novated lease can save you GST and income tax, but it also gives you the convenience of a simple regular payment that covers all the expenses of owning and running your car.
